File size: 6,105 Bytes
05c9ac2
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
# @generated by generate_proto_mypy_stubs.py.  Do not edit!
import sys
from google.protobuf.descriptor import (
    Descriptor as google___protobuf___descriptor___Descriptor,
)

from google.protobuf.message import (
    Message as google___protobuf___message___Message,
)

from typing import (
    Optional as typing___Optional,
    Text as typing___Text,
)

from typing_extensions import (
    Literal as typing_extensions___Literal,
)


builtin___bool = bool
builtin___bytes = bytes
builtin___float = float
builtin___int = int


class TrainingEnvironmentInitialized(google___protobuf___message___Message):
    DESCRIPTOR: google___protobuf___descriptor___Descriptor = ...
    mlagents_version = ... # type: typing___Text
    mlagents_envs_version = ... # type: typing___Text
    python_version = ... # type: typing___Text
    torch_version = ... # type: typing___Text
    torch_device_type = ... # type: typing___Text
    num_envs = ... # type: builtin___int
    num_environment_parameters = ... # type: builtin___int
    run_options = ... # type: typing___Text

    def __init__(self,
        *,
        mlagents_version : typing___Optional[typing___Text] = None,
        mlagents_envs_version : typing___Optional[typing___Text] = None,
        python_version : typing___Optional[typing___Text] = None,
        torch_version : typing___Optional[typing___Text] = None,
        torch_device_type : typing___Optional[typing___Text] = None,
        num_envs : typing___Optional[builtin___int] = None,
        num_environment_parameters : typing___Optional[builtin___int] = None,
        run_options : typing___Optional[typing___Text] = None,
        ) -> None: ...
    @classmethod
    def FromString(cls, s: builtin___bytes) -> TrainingEnvironmentInitialized: ...
    def MergeFrom(self, other_msg: google___protobuf___message___Message) -> None: ...
    def CopyFrom(self, other_msg: google___protobuf___message___Message) -> None: ...
    if sys.version_info >= (3,):
        def ClearField(self, field_name: typing_extensions___Literal[u"mlagents_envs_version",u"mlagents_version",u"num_environment_parameters",u"num_envs",u"python_version",u"run_options",u"torch_device_type",u"torch_version"]) -> None: ...
    else:
        def ClearField(self, field_name: typing_extensions___Literal[u"mlagents_envs_version",b"mlagents_envs_version",u"mlagents_version",b"mlagents_version",u"num_environment_parameters",b"num_environment_parameters",u"num_envs",b"num_envs",u"python_version",b"python_version",u"run_options",b"run_options",u"torch_device_type",b"torch_device_type",u"torch_version",b"torch_version"]) -> None: ...

class TrainingBehaviorInitialized(google___protobuf___message___Message):
    DESCRIPTOR: google___protobuf___descriptor___Descriptor = ...
    behavior_name = ... # type: typing___Text
    trainer_type = ... # type: typing___Text
    extrinsic_reward_enabled = ... # type: builtin___bool
    gail_reward_enabled = ... # type: builtin___bool
    curiosity_reward_enabled = ... # type: builtin___bool
    rnd_reward_enabled = ... # type: builtin___bool
    behavioral_cloning_enabled = ... # type: builtin___bool
    recurrent_enabled = ... # type: builtin___bool
    visual_encoder = ... # type: typing___Text
    num_network_layers = ... # type: builtin___int
    num_network_hidden_units = ... # type: builtin___int
    trainer_threaded = ... # type: builtin___bool
    self_play_enabled = ... # type: builtin___bool
    curriculum_enabled = ... # type: builtin___bool
    config = ... # type: typing___Text

    def __init__(self,
        *,
        behavior_name : typing___Optional[typing___Text] = None,
        trainer_type : typing___Optional[typing___Text] = None,
        extrinsic_reward_enabled : typing___Optional[builtin___bool] = None,
        gail_reward_enabled : typing___Optional[builtin___bool] = None,
        curiosity_reward_enabled : typing___Optional[builtin___bool] = None,
        rnd_reward_enabled : typing___Optional[builtin___bool] = None,
        behavioral_cloning_enabled : typing___Optional[builtin___bool] = None,
        recurrent_enabled : typing___Optional[builtin___bool] = None,
        visual_encoder : typing___Optional[typing___Text] = None,
        num_network_layers : typing___Optional[builtin___int] = None,
        num_network_hidden_units : typing___Optional[builtin___int] = None,
        trainer_threaded : typing___Optional[builtin___bool] = None,
        self_play_enabled : typing___Optional[builtin___bool] = None,
        curriculum_enabled : typing___Optional[builtin___bool] = None,
        config : typing___Optional[typing___Text] = None,
        ) -> None: ...
    @classmethod
    def FromString(cls, s: builtin___bytes) -> TrainingBehaviorInitialized: ...
    def MergeFrom(self, other_msg: google___protobuf___message___Message) -> None: ...
    def CopyFrom(self, other_msg: google___protobuf___message___Message) -> None: ...
    if sys.version_info >= (3,):
        def ClearField(self, field_name: typing_extensions___Literal[u"behavior_name",u"behavioral_cloning_enabled",u"config",u"curiosity_reward_enabled",u"curriculum_enabled",u"extrinsic_reward_enabled",u"gail_reward_enabled",u"num_network_hidden_units",u"num_network_layers",u"recurrent_enabled",u"rnd_reward_enabled",u"self_play_enabled",u"trainer_threaded",u"trainer_type",u"visual_encoder"]) -> None: ...
    else:
        def ClearField(self, field_name: typing_extensions___Literal[u"behavior_name",b"behavior_name",u"behavioral_cloning_enabled",b"behavioral_cloning_enabled",u"config",b"config",u"curiosity_reward_enabled",b"curiosity_reward_enabled",u"curriculum_enabled",b"curriculum_enabled",u"extrinsic_reward_enabled",b"extrinsic_reward_enabled",u"gail_reward_enabled",b"gail_reward_enabled",u"num_network_hidden_units",b"num_network_hidden_units",u"num_network_layers",b"num_network_layers",u"recurrent_enabled",b"recurrent_enabled",u"rnd_reward_enabled",b"rnd_reward_enabled",u"self_play_enabled",b"self_play_enabled",u"trainer_threaded",b"trainer_threaded",u"trainer_type",b"trainer_type",u"visual_encoder",b"visual_encoder"]) -> None: ...